🙂Monthly costs for one person with rent: $934 in Batu Pahat versus $1,716 in Medellin.
🙂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,373 in Batu Pahat versus $2,527 in Medellin.
🙂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,812 in Batu Pahat versus $3,338 in Medellin.
🌍Living in Batu Pahat costs roughly 46% less than in Medellin, driven mainly by Getting Around.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Batu Pahat is 32% below, Medellin is 25% above.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$424 in Batu Pahat and $1,060 in Medellin.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
🛒Dining out: $13.00 in Batu Pahat vs $48.00 in Medellin for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$251 vs $303 per month, with Batu Pahat cheaper across the board.
